History of the CN Tower
The CN Tower was built by Canadian National Railway (CN) as a communications tower, with the primary goal of providing a tall structure that could support a large antenna for broadcasting signals. The project was conceived in the early 1970s, and construction began in February 1973. The tower was designed by architects Webb Zerafa Menkes Housden and engineers Webb, McBain and Associates, with a team of over 1,500 workers laboring to complete the project in just over three years.

What are some of the engineering challenges and innovations that were overcome during the construction of the CN Tower?
The construction of the CN Tower presented numerous engineering challenges, including the need to build a structure of unprecedented height and the requirement to withstand extreme weather conditions. To overcome these challenges, engineers developed innovative solutions, such as the use of a slipform construction method, which allowed the tower’s concrete core to be built in a continuous, unbroken pour. The tower’s foundation was also designed to withstand the stresses of wind and earthquakes, with a deep foundation system that extends 15 meters below ground level.
The CN Tower’s construction also required the development of new materials and technologies, such as high-strength concrete and advanced crane systems.
